We celebrate our wins, big and small, and foster a sense of camaraderie through team activities, quarterly awards, and an immense end-of-the-year company holiday party.  Our company culture is more than just words; it is a lived experience you’ll only get here at DZYNE.   Position Description: The Senior Autonomous Systems Electrical Engineer will serve as a technical owner and hands-on contributor across the full lifecycle of DZYNE’s aircraft and launcher electrical systems. This role spans supplier oversight, internal electronics development, and long-term product sustainment, with a strong emphasis on ensuring DZYNE retains deep technical ownership of its designs as programs transition from development through LRIP and into operational service.  In this position, the engineer will be responsible for electrical system architecture, subsystem design, system integration, troubleshooting, harness design, electromechanical testing, and data analysis. The role requires close collaboration with cross-functional teams (mechanical, manufacturing, GNC, firmware/software, aerodynamics, quality, and program management) and active engagement with external suppliers to ensure designs meet DZYNE standards for quality, robustness, and maintainability. This position reports to the Electrical Engineering Manager and works day-to-day with Vehicle Technical Leads and Program Managers.   Location: Irvine, California   Responsibilities: * Contribute to the end-to-end architecture and technical decision-making for electrical systems across development, production, and sustainment * Design, develop, integrate, and debug electrical and electromechanical subsystems * Review and guide externally developed electrical designs to ensure alignment with company standards and requirements * Support design updates driven by product improvements, obsolescence, and evolving requirements * Collaborate with cross-functional engineering, manufacturing, and program teams * Develop and maintain technical documentation, test plans, and engineering reports * Communicate technical concepts and results clearly to technical and non-technical stakeholders * Mentor other engineers and promote sound engineering practices   Required Skills/ Qualifications: * Practical electrical hardware design, debugging, and system integration * Proven ability to troubleshoot, validate, and test electrical subsystems and systems * Experience with end-to-end electrical system architecture and technical decision-making Experience producing clear technical documentation, schematics, and reports * Proficiency with ECAD tools such as Altium Preferred Skills/Qualifications: * Experience with autonomous, robotic, or aircraft electrical systems * UAV experience strongly preferred * Familiarity with microcontrollers and firmware/software integration * Experience working in small to mid-sized R&D environments * Familiarity with MIL-spec hardware and harnessing standards Education/Experience: *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ering or related field * 7+ years of progressively responsible industry experience (advanced degrees may substitute for a portion of experience) Clearance/Level Required: Security Clearance Not Required   Travel: Some travel required   Working Conditions: * The diversity of work conditions may range from an environment where there is little or no physical discomfort, such as a general office environment or warehouse.
